Tuesday, 2017-05-30

*** vnogin has quit IRC00:03
*** vnogin has joined #openstack-rpm-packaging01:38
*** vnogin has quit IRC03:05
*** cshastri has joined #openstack-rpm-packaging03:51
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: keystonemiddleware: Fix tests for newer oslo.config  https://review.openstack.org/46898504:13
openstackgerritThomas Bechtold proposed openstack/renderspec master: Sort found archives by mtime for version detection  https://review.openstack.org/46898804:59
openstackgerritThomas Bechtold proposed openstack/renderspec master: Sort found archives by mtime for version detection  https://review.openstack.org/46898805:12
openstackgerritThomas Bechtold proposed openstack/renderspec master: Sort found archives by mtime for version detection  https://review.openstack.org/46898805:33
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: keystone: Track master tarball  https://review.openstack.org/46899305:41
toabctlIgorYozhikov, jpena|off dirk for the SUSE-CI we need https://review.openstack.org/#/c/468988/ (as a base to fix keystone)05:43
*** coolsvap has joined #openstack-rpm-packaging05:52
*** hoangcx has joined #openstack-rpm-packaging05:53
*** hoangcx_ has joined #openstack-rpm-packaging06:08
*** hoangcx has quit IRC06:11
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: oslo.*: Unify version and source handling  https://review.openstack.org/46899706:12
*** hoangcx has joined #openstack-rpm-packaging06:46
*** hoangcx_ has quit IRC06:49
*** itxaka has joined #openstack-rpm-packaging07:13
*** pcaruana has joined #openstack-rpm-packaging07:33
openstackgerritAlberto Planas proposed openstack/rpm-packaging master: Add initial spec for murano-dashboard  https://review.openstack.org/46890807:33
*** pcaruana has quit IRC07:39
*** pcaruana has joined #openstack-rpm-packaging07:39
*** apevec has joined #openstack-rpm-packaging08:13
*** apevec has joined #openstack-rpm-packaging08:13
*** openstackgerrit has quit IRC08:18
*** vnogin has joined #openstack-rpm-packaging09:03
toabctljpena|off, number80 could you look into the failure for RDO of https://review.openstack.org/#/c/468922/ please?09:20
*** astsmtl has quit IRC09:27
*** aspiers has quit IRC09:27
*** jpena|off is now known as jpena09:28
apevecwhat are weird test: glance_store.tests.unit.test_swift_store.TestMultipleContainers.test_get_container_name_with_seed_beyond_max id=0x3ede2d009:37
apevecname doesn't look like a _unit_ test09:37
jpenaI have a theory, testing it now09:38
*** cshastri has quit IRC09:39
toabctljpena, there are a couple of changes needed for the SUSE CI (and after theses it will still be broken)09:39
toabctljpena, upstream releases nowadays break a lot of things. incredible.09:39
toabctljpena, having this (https://review.openstack.org/#/c/468988/) soon would be good so I can create a new release09:40
jpenatoabctl: about ^^, that is an issue when the source tarball is downloaded multiple times for different versions, is that correct?09:42
*** openstackgerrit has joined #openstack-rpm-packaging09:42
openstackgerritAlberto Planas proposed openstack/rpm-packaging master: Add initial spec for murano-dashboard  https://review.openstack.org/46890809:42
*** cshastri has joined #openstack-rpm-packaging09:43
openstackgerritMerged openstack/renderspec master: Sort found archives by mtime for version detection  https://review.openstack.org/46898809:48
*** astsmtl has joined #openstack-rpm-packaging09:49
*** astsmtl has quit IRC09:49
*** astsmtl has joined #openstack-rpm-packaging09:49
toabctljpena, it's an issue if multiple tarballs are in the same directory09:55
toabctljpena, and then renderspec uses the wrong tarball to detect the version09:56
toabctlIgorYozhikov, could you please add your PTL+1 to https://review.openstack.org/469034 ?09:58
openstackgerritMerged openstack/rpm-packaging master: glance_store: Fix tests for updated oslo.config  https://review.openstack.org/46892210:02
*** aspiers has joined #openstack-rpm-packaging10:13
*** hoangcx has quit IRC10:33
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: oslo.*: Unify version and source handling  https://review.openstack.org/46899710:45
toabctlapevec, could you merge https://review.openstack.org/#/c/469034/ please/10:48
toabctl?10:48
openstackgerritMerged openstack/rpm-packaging master: Add initial spec for murano-dashboard  https://review.openstack.org/46890810:52
IgorYozhikovtoabctl, +110:55
apevectechnically I could, but I got +2 only for stable releases...11:00
*** vnogin has quit IRC11:00
apevecI'll add Doug and other folks11:00
*** vnogin has joined #openstack-rpm-packaging11:12
*** jpena is now known as jpena|lunch11:15
aspierstoabctl: ah, you're back now11:40
*** cshastri has quit IRC11:40
aspierstoabctl: I responded on the review instead11:41
*** vnogin_ has joined #openstack-rpm-packaging12:00
*** vnogin has quit IRC12:01
*** rbowen has joined #openstack-rpm-packaging12:14
*** cshastri has joined #openstack-rpm-packaging12:17
*** jpena|lunch is now known as jpena12:18
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: renderspec: Update to 1.6.1  https://review.openstack.org/46909313:18
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update python-neutronclient to 6.3.0  https://review.openstack.org/46910313:25
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: keystone: Track master tarball  https://review.openstack.org/46899313:26
toabctljpena, are you ok with https://review.openstack.org/#/c/468993/ (tracking master keystone)13:27
toabctl?13:27
toabctlaspiers, where did you comment?13:27
jpenatoabctl: yes, we can do it13:29
*** hoangcx has joined #openstack-rpm-packaging13:29
*** hoangcx has quit IRC13:29
jpenaactually, we're tending more and more to the concept we use on RDO (follow master for most packages) :)13:29
*** hoangcx has joined #openstack-rpm-packaging13:30
toabctljpena, imo for the services that makes sense (btw. we did/do that also in our packages which are not yet from rpm-packaging)13:33
toabctljpena, for oslo.* , upstream itself uses the released pypi versions so in that case it imo makes sense to follow the versions from u-c (which we do currently)13:34
toabctlthat might differ imo for stable branches where we might want to follow every stable commit13:34
toabctlwithout the need to wait for a release tarball.13:34
jpenatoabctl: yes, that's mostly what we have in https://trunk.rdoproject.org/centos7-master/status_report.html13:35
jpenaservices from master, libraries and clientes from u-c13:35
toabctljpena, but I assume you are not rebuilding the packages when new releases arrive, right? so you don't run into the problems we catch here13:36
jpenatoabctl: we don't rebuild every dependant package. Eventually they do in the case of services, since we build every commit there13:36
toabctljpena, and the change to oslo.* to use the renderspec template vars - is that easily fixable in the RDO gate? Or should I -worflow that for now?13:46
*** coolsvap has quit IRC13:47
jpenatoabctl: it's doable, I have an open review at https://softwarefactory-project.io/r/#/c/8216/ to support it. Just waiting for reviews13:47
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: keystone: Track master tarball  https://review.openstack.org/46899313:47
openstackgerritIgor Yozhikov proposed openstack/rpm-packaging master: Initial PBR v3.0.0 commit  https://review.openstack.org/46591813:50
*** cshastri has quit IRC14:03
*** pradk has joined #openstack-rpm-packaging14:03
aspierstoabctl: on the review14:55
*** hoangcx has quit IRC15:01
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: Update python-cinderclient to 2.1.0  https://review.openstack.org/46823115:07
toabctlaspiers, which review?15:08
* toabctl lost context, sorry15:08
*** makowals has quit IRC15:28
openstackgerritMerged openstack/rpm-packaging master: renderspec: Update to 1.6.1  https://review.openstack.org/46909315:46
*** vnogin_ has quit IRC16:04
toabctljpena, https://review.openstack.org/#/c/468231/ is ready I think16:06
*** itxaka has quit IRC16:07
toabctljpena, btw. are you using fdupes usually in you specs ?16:14
toabctlyou == fedora16:14
jpenatoabctl: nope, I don't see fdupes used very often16:19
openstackgerritMerged openstack/rpm-packaging master: Update python-cinderclient to 2.1.0  https://review.openstack.org/46823116:23
*** txengr266873468 has joined #openstack-rpm-packaging16:39
openstackgerritMerged openstack/rpm-packaging master: Update mistral to 4.0.2  https://review.openstack.org/46834516:40
openstackgerritMerged openstack/rpm-packaging master: Update os-vif to 1.4.1  https://review.openstack.org/46833916:40
openstackgerritMerged openstack/rpm-packaging master: Update os-apply-config to 6.1.0  https://review.openstack.org/46834416:41
*** pcaruana has quit IRC16:43
*** vnogin has joined #openstack-rpm-packaging17:06
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: oslosphinx: Switch to singlespec approach  https://review.openstack.org/46918717:09
toabctlapevec, jpena number80 here is a singlespec converted spec.j2 template: https://review.openstack.org/#/c/469187/17:10
*** vnogin has quit IRC17:11
apevecyeah, wanted to ask about that: where is %python_subpackages macro coming from?17:13
toabctlapevec, from python-rpm-macros17:13
toabctlapevec, it's lua magic17:14
toabctlapevec, the macros sources are here: https://github.com/openSUSE/python-rpm-macros17:14
toabctlapevec, also with some docs. and there is https://en.opensuse.org/openSUSE:Packaging_Python_Singlespec for openSUSE packaging17:15
apevecthat's suse specific then, it's not in Fedora's http://pkgs.fedoraproject.org/cgit/rpms/python-rpm-macros.git/tree/17:15
apevecwe'll need renderspec to handle it then17:15
toabctlapevec, it is pretty new. I think is has nothing todo with the fedora cgit project17:16
apeveccgit is just git browser :) This is actual Fedora distgit17:17
toabctlapevec, yeah. that's what I meant:)17:19
toabctlapevec, handling it in renderspec (or the spec.j2) will make specs really ugly I guess. you would have to manually write python2- and python3- sunbpackages then anyway for fedora17:19
toabctlthat's why we asks if there is a chance that fedora wants to adapt that approach17:20
apevecthat I cannot tell, I'm not in Fedora commitees17:20
apevecI'm not sure why it wouldn't expanding that macro for Fedora in renderspec work17:21
toabctlor rpm-packaging and RDO could adapt it. in the end it produces the same %package python2-foo17:21
apevecfor suse it would be no-op17:21
apeveci.e. you let your macros do the work17:21
toabctlapevec, ah. you mean we add the macros to openstack-macros for fedora and use it?17:22
apevecyeah, or expand macros in renderspec and spit fully Fedora-compliant .spec17:22
toabctlhm. that sounds doable...17:22
apevecI'll try that when I get a chance17:23
toabctlapevec, ok. cool17:24
*** jpena is now known as jpena|off17:32
*** kornicameister has quit IRC17:44
*** kornica has joined #openstack-rpm-packaging17:44
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: keystonemiddleware: Fix tests for newer oslo.config  https://review.openstack.org/46898517:45
*** Dobroslaw_ has joined #openstack-rpm-packaging17:51
openstackgerritThomas Bechtold proposed openstack/rpm-packaging master: stevedore: Update to 1.22.0  https://review.openstack.org/46919817:52
*** Dobroslaw has quit IRC17:53
*** pradk has quit IRC18:07
*** pradk has joined #openstack-rpm-packaging18:08
*** vnogin has joined #openstack-rpm-packaging19:04
*** txengr266873468 has quit IRC19:48
*** vnogin has quit IRC20:01
*** vnogin has joined #openstack-rpm-packaging20:24
*** vnogin has quit IRC20:28
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update oslosphinx to 4.13.0  https://review.openstack.org/46925621:27
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update stevedore to 1.22.0  https://review.openstack.org/46926221:38
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update oslo.log to 3.27.0  https://review.openstack.org/46926321:42
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update oslo.policy to 1.23.0  https://review.openstack.org/46926421:45
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update oslo.db to 4.22.0  https://review.openstack.org/46926821:51
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update debtcollector to 1.14.0  https://review.openstack.org/46927121:55
openstackgerritmelissaml proposed openstack/rpm-packaging master: Update oslo.config to 4.2.0  https://review.openstack.org/46927221:57
*** pradk has quit IRC22:17
*** apevec has quit IRC23:09

Generated by irclog2html.py 2.14.0 by Marius Gedminas - find it at mg.pov.lt!